No, there is no direct bus from Cergy to Caen. However, there are services departing from Cergy station and arriving at Caen station via Caen - Bus Station station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 58m.
Cergy to Caen bus services, operated by Lignes Île-de-France Ouest, depart from Paris - La Défense Jules Verne Terminal station.
Cergy to Caen bus services, operated by Lignes Île-de-France Ouest, arrive at Caen - Bus Station.
The distance between Cergy and Caen is 178 km. The road distance is 290 km.
BlaBlaCar Bus operates a bus from Paris - La Défense Jules Verne Terminal to Caen - Bus Station every 2 hours. Tickets cost €20–40 and the journey takes 2h 55m. FlixBus also services this route twice daily.
